record
|
||||
------
|
||||
|
||||
This command simplifies the process of recording an revent file. It
|
||||
will automatically deploy revent and even has the option of automatically
|
||||
opening apps. WA uses two parts to the names of revent recordings in the
|
||||
format, {device_name}.{suffix}.revent. - device_name can either be specified
|
||||
manually with the ``-d`` argument or it can be automatically determined. On
|
||||
Android device it will be obtained from ``build.prop``, on Linux devices it is
|
||||
obtained from ``/proc/device-tree/model``. - suffix is used by WA to determine
|
||||
which part of the app execution the recording is for, currently these are
|
||||
either ``setup`` or ``run``. This should be specified with the ``-s``
|
||||
argument. The full set of options for this command are::
|
||||
|
||||
usage: wa record [-h] [-c CONFIG] [-v] [--debug] [--version] [-d DEVICE]
|
||||
[-s SUFFIX] [-o OUTPUT] [-p PACKAGE] [-C]
|
||||
|
||||
optional arguments:
|
||||
-h, --help show this help message and exit
|
||||
-c CONFIG, --config CONFIG
|
||||
specify an additional config.py
|
||||
-v, --verbose The scripts will produce verbose output.
|
||||
--debug Enable debug mode. Note: this implies --verbose.
|
||||
--version show program's version number and exit
|
||||
-d DEVICE, --device DEVICE
|
||||
The name of the device
|
||||
-s SUFFIX, --suffix SUFFIX
|
||||
The suffix of the revent file, e.g. ``setup``
|
||||
-o OUTPUT, --output OUTPUT
|
||||
Directory to save the recording in
|
||||
-p PACKAGE, --package PACKAGE
|
||||
Package to launch before recording
|
||||
-C, --clear Clear app cache before launching it

replay
|
||||
------
|
||||
|
||||
Along side ``record`` wa also has a command to playback recorded revent files.
|
||||
It behaves very similar to the ``record`` command taking many of the same options::
|
||||
|
||||
usage: wa replay [-h] [-c CONFIG] [-v] [--debug] [--version] [-p PACKAGE] [-C]
|
||||
revent
|
||||
|
||||
positional arguments:
|
||||
revent The name of the file to replay
|
||||
|
||||
optional arguments:
|
||||
-h, --help show this help message and exit
|
||||
-c CONFIG, --config CONFIG
|
||||
specify an additional config.py
|
||||
-v, --verbose The scripts will produce verbose output.
|
||||
--debug Enable debug mode. Note: this implies --verbose.
|
||||
--version show program's version number and exit
|
||||
-p PACKAGE, --package PACKAGE
|
||||
Package to launch before recording
|
||||
-C, --clear Clear app cache before launching it
